Jean Smith Burrow passed away peacefully at her home in Oxford, Mississippi on August 17, 2025. Jean was born on February 3, 1930 to Gossett and Helen Smith in Lake Charles, Louisiana where she grew up with her beloved brother Jerry Smith. After graduating from Lake Charles High School, Jean attended Louisiana State University where she received a bachelor's degree in education.

Jean was preceded in death by her husband, Robert Burrow, her brother Jerry Smith, daughter, Deborah LeJeune (Mike) and her son, Albert East IV. She is lovingly remembered by her daughter Cindy O'Donnell (David) of Oxford, Mississippi; her grandchildren Jennifer Mooring (Michael) of Baton Rouge, Louisiana, Chris LeJeune of Baton Rouge Louisiana, Courtney Ward (Mark) of Erwinville, Louisiana, Meyer Seligman Rosenbaum (Jerr) of Arlington, Virginia, and Drake Seligman of Oxford, Mississippi; and her great-grandchildren Mackenzie Ward, Jax Ward, and Oliver Rosenbaum.

Jean had a passion for travel, cooking, and gardening. With her passing, she leaves her family and friends with memories of a home filled with love, the aromas of a well-prepared meal, and the scents of flowers from her carefully cultivated garden. Her love, generosity, sharp sense of humor, green thumb, and her warm loving embraces will be missed.

The family also extends their love, deepest thanks and appreciation for Jean's caregivers who were a constant and loving presence during Jean's remaining years -- Margaret Sullivan, Patrece Vaughn, Clara Pegues, Yvonne Finley, and Flora Boston. We are also grateful to the nurses of Gentiva Hospice for their care and support.

A funeral service will be held at Oxford University United Methodist Church at 2:30 pm, Thursday August 21, 2025, preceded by visitation at 1:30 pm in the Atrium.

In lieu of flowers, the family suggests that memorial contributions be made to Oxford University United Methodist Church.
